Transaction 40667f6251339b65d38bc1bc94e5d61721d21142524b6ee950a709b75c8a5c85
1 Input
1 Output
-
40667f6251339b65d38bc1bc94e5d61721d21142524b6ee950a709b75c8a5c85:0
- value
- 171000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 37f703ef146ad474f1939db5d3a35bd818b73046 OP_EQUAL
- address
- 36nw12HdBMtdtWiUDD3CAfQJnVkDc7iwBK